Modern Living at the Adams Row Condominium in Adams Morgan, Washington, DC

With its stylish loft-style residences, Adams Row is located at 2301 Champlain Street NW,  Washington, DC 20009. The modern five-story building offers luxurious finishes and full service amenities in the Adams Morgan neighborhood so well known for its historic structures and vibrant nightlife. Delivered in 2005, the contemporary structure was developed by PN Hoffman and designed by Hickok Cole with jutting sections of buff brick, huge windows, and steel girders. There are 68 residences in all within a low-rise property that extends for nearly half a block, between Kalorama Road NW and Euclid Street NW. Modern Condo Features at Adams Row

Adams Morgan has long been one of Washington, DC’s trendiest communities, leading the way in urban renewal during the 1980s and 1990s, and continuing to grow and evolve in the 21st century. In an area so closely associated with colorful rowhouses, the continued population growth has meant identifying and creating new housing opportunities. Adams Row is a prime example of new construction within an older commercial area, just steps from one of the city’s best known restaurant rows.

Floorplans at Adams Row range from fun studios to large and open penthouses, and from around 450 to nearly 1,700 square feet of living space. Private outdoor spaces add yet another dimension. High concrete ceilings, exposed overhead ductwork, sliding barn doors, and open gourmet kitchens with stone counters, custom wooden cabinetry and upscale stainless steel appliances are all part of the industrial chic aesthetic. Some units also have dramatic floating stairs leading up to loft spaces. Add hardwood floors, oversized windows, and clever work from home spaces and these warehouse-inspired condos provide all you’ll need for your modern living environment.

Amenities at Adams Row include a lobby with desk and intercom, elevators, a fitness center, community room, a large underground parking garage, and private storage spaces.
